Is it just me or does the air seem to hum with history here at Sant Francesc de Paula? This basilica stands as a testament to Palma’s enduring spiritual heart. It is a beloved landmark known for its serene beauty. Its impressive architecture and rich history draw visitors from across the globe.

Founded in the 13th century by Franciscan monks, Sant Francesc de Paula began as a monastery. The monks aimed to spread the teachings of Saint Francis of Assisi. Over the centuries, the church evolved into one of Palma’s most important places of worship. Like many buildings in Palma, Sant Francesc de Paula reflects the city’s transformations.

Step inside Sant Francesc de Paula. Notice the Gothic architecture. Elements from other styles blend in due to renovations over the centuries. The building’s elegance lies in its simplicity.

The interior greets visitors with a sense of openness. High vaulted ceilings enhance the airy space. Columns and arches line the nave creating balance. Stained-glass windows cast colorful patterns on the stone floors. Light illuminates the intricate details.

One striking feature is the Baroque altar. It contrasts with the Gothic structure. The altar showcases ornate sculptures. Gold leaf and paintings create a sense of divine grandeur. It serves as a focal point drawing the eye.

Do not miss the cloister. It is a tranquil oasis. Arched walkways and lush greenery invite reflection. The courtyard shelters ancient trees. A centuries-old olive tree adds to the calming atmosphere. The cloister provided a place for meditation. Franciscan monks lived a life of poverty here. The monastery’s peace aided their spiritual focus.

Throughout Sant Francesc de Paula, discover religious art. Sculptures, altarpieces and frescoes depict scenes from Saint Francis’ life. Other religious figures also appear. The painting of Saint Francis in the side chapel shows his love for nature.

Historical relics offer insight into the Franciscan monks. These artifacts connect us to the basilica’s past. Some relics date back to its founding.

Note the Gothic cloister. It is unique in the Kingdom of Aragon. The church has one central nave and eight side chapels. The apse also has adjoining chapels. The last of these were added between 1445 and 1670.

The facade was rebuilt in Baroque style. This occurred during the 17th century. Pere Horrach and Francisco de Herrera led the work. The doorjambs show Saint Dominic and Saint Francis. Impressive sculptures adorn the tympanum.

Consider the tomb of Ramón Llull inside Sant Francesc de Paula. Francesc Sagrera created this tomb in 1487. An alabaster sarcophagus displays Llull’s figure.
